The 45th death anniversary of late president and Bangladesh Nationalist Party founder Ziaur Rahman was observed across the country on Saturday.

On May 30, 1981, he was killed at the Chattogram Circuit House by a group of disgruntled army officers as part of a domestic and foreign conspiracy.


To mark the death anniversary of Ziaur Rahman, BNP convened an eight-day special programme from May 25 to June 1.

Ziaur Rahman was one of the sector commanders of the Liberation War and commander of Z Force.

He founded the BNP In 1978. Ziaur Rahman introduced multi-party democracy in the country. He is also credited as the visionary architect and founder of the South Asian Association for Regional Cooperation. Ziaur Rahman established a timeless political philosophy based on Bangladeshi nationalism. On May 30 in 1981, he was killed.

The BNP founded by him secured an overwhelming majority in the 13th Jatiya Sangsad election held on February 12, 2026 and later formed the government.

With the overwhelming trust and support of the people, BNP has so far been entrusted with running the state five times, including the current term.
